JavaScript和Jquery使用示例

JavaScript

text()	设置或返回所选元素的文本内容
html()	设置或返回所选元素的内容(包括 HTML 标记)
val() 	设置或返回表单字段的值
attr()	设置或获取属性	 $("#w3s").attr("href","http://www.w3school.com.cn/jquery");

document.getElementById();
document.getElementByTagName();

//选择器
$("input[type=file]")
$("input[name='myfiles']")
$("li[style='display:none']")

//Jquery事件绑定1
$("body").on("click",".dropDownText",function() {
    $(this).siblings('.dropDown').toggle();
});
//Jquery事件绑定2
$("#addImg").click(function(
	$("this").hide();
))

//树遍历
parent()	parent("ul")	//上一级
parents()	parents("ul")	//所有上级,包括(html元素)
children()  children("p.1") //下一级
find()	    find("*")		//所有下级

sibings()	sibling("p")
next()
nextAll()
nextUntil()
prev()
prevAll()
prevUntil()

//效果
show()
hide()
toggle()

//添加
append() 	//在被选元素的  结尾  插入内容
prepend() 	//在被选元素的  开头  插入内容
after(obj) 	//在被选元素    之后  插入内容
before(obj) //在被选元素    之前  插入内容

//删除
remove()	//删除自己和子元素
empty()		//仅删除子元素,返回自己

//indexOf和contains都可以判断

//表单提交
<form id="loginform">
	<a onclick="document:loginform.submit()">登录</a>
</from>

//note
input框设置readonly后,不能通过val()设置value值,但能显示val()
					   只能通过attr(“value”,“”)

猜你喜欢

转载自blog.csdn.net/tt_fan/article/details/82789341